Episode Summary

It was Suzanna's wanderlust that led her to the Navy and she is still traveling all over the world with the Navy. She attended the Naval Academy and graduated in 1998 and worked as Surface Warfare Officer and was in the process of switching career fields when September 11th. Her career in Public Affairs started in Guantanamo Bay, Cuba when the first Afghan prisoners were sent there. She eventually transitioned to be a Reservist and was able to travel and do amazing things. But she wanted to go back on active duty and wasn't able to after taking a leap to serve on an unaccompanied tour. Today she is back on active duty and serving in South America.
